WebThe important English colonies were on the Atlantic coast of North America. In 1607 merchants from the Virginia Company founded Jamestown. This was the first permanent English settlement in North America. Other English settlers soon founded Plymouth Colony and Massachusetts Bay Colony in New England. These colonies were unusual. Web26 de mar. de 2016 · On March 26, 2016, Ancestry added the following book to its database: "North America, Family Histories, 1500-2000" The description is: This collection contains genealogical research privately published in nearly one thousand family history books.The primary focus is on North American families from the 18th and 19th centuries, … WebDuring the 1500s, Spain expanded its colonial empire to the Philippines in the Far East and to areas in the Americas that later became the United States. The Spanish dreamed of mountains of gold and silver and imagined converting thousands of eager Indians to Catholicism. In their vision of colonial society, everyone would know his or her place.
